kernel: bump 5.4 to 5.4.63

Manually merged:
 hack-5.4
  230-openwrt_lzma_options.patch
 bcm27xx
  950-0283-hid-usb-Add-device-quirks-for-Freeway-Airmouse-T3-an.patch
 x86
  011-tune_lzma_options.patch

Remove upstreamed patches in collaboration with Ansuel Smith:
 ipq806x
  093-1-v5.8-ipq806x-PCI-qcom-Add-missing-ipq806x-clocks-in-PCIe-driver.patch
  093-2-v5.8-ipq806x-PCI-qcom-Change-duplicate-PCI-reset-to-phy-reset.patch
  093-3-v5.8-ipq806x-PCI-qcom-Add-missing-reset-for-ipq806x.patch

All other modifications made by update_kernel.sh

Build-tested: bcm27xx/bcm2708, ipq806x, x86/64
Run-tested: ipq806x (R7800), x86/64

No dmesg regressions, everything functional

Signed-off-by: John Audia <graysky@archlinux.us>
[update commit message/tested]
Signed-off-by: Adrian Schmutzler <freifunk@adrianschmutzler.de>
